powered by simpleCommunicator - 2.0.59     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Протокол доступа к объектам
4 сообщений из 4, страница 1 из 1
Протокол доступа к объектам
    #37425001
Rust()
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Есть ли возможность средствами DB2 логгировать события доступа к базе данных (ID пользователь, дата, время, удачно, не удачно...), а так же события изменения данных в заданной таблице?
...
Рейтинг: 0 / 0
Протокол доступа к объектам
    #37425374
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Rust(),

События доступа:
CREATE EVENT MONITOR FOR CONNECTIONS ...
События изменения - настроить аудит:

Код: plaintext
1.
create audit policy execute_wo_d categories execute status both error type normal;
audit table MYTABLE using execute_wo_d;
и потом время от времени извлекаем записи и грузим их в базу:
Код: plaintext
1.
2.
call sysproc.audit_delim_extract(NULL, 'd:\db2audit', 'd:\db2audit', (SELECT FILE FROM TABLE(SYSPROC.AUDIT_ARCHIVE('d:\db2audit', - 2 )) AS T1), 'category EXECUTE');

import from d:\db2audit\execute.del of del lobs from d:\db2audit modified by delprioritychar lobsinfile messages d:\db2audit\execute.msg replace into EXECUTE;

таблицу EXECUTE можно создать из файла ...\sqllib\misc\db2audit.ddl
Только ловиться будут все обращения к таблице, а не только изменения.

Можно также триггеры на таблицу повесить для протоколирования.
...
Рейтинг: 0 / 0
Протокол доступа к объектам
    #37425434
Rust()
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Mark Barinstein, спасибо большое, но надо было заранее указать версию DB2 - 8.2. Для нее есть такая возможность?
...
Рейтинг: 0 / 0
Протокол доступа к объектам
    #37425457
Mark Barinstein
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Rust()Mark Barinstein, спасибо большое, но надо было заранее указать версию DB2 - 8.2. Для нее есть такая возможность?В 8 нельзя настроить аудит на таблицу.
Используйте триггеры.
...
Рейтинг: 0 / 0
4 сообщений из 4, страница 1 из 1
Форумы / IBM DB2, WebSphere, IMS, U2 [игнор отключен] [закрыт для гостей] / Протокол доступа к объектам
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]